  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 2,395 ✭✭✭AntiVirus


    Watch pocketnow.com review of the titan. I think he saved the settings and went in and out after

    Yes and here's slashgear saying the same.

    "As for video recording, while Full HD would be nice we’re limited to 720p on the Titan. Continuous focus and stereo audio recording are both options – the former on by default, the latter off – and happily there’s now a “save settings” option which locks your choices in. Previous Windows Phones would reset you back to the VGA quality option (as well as lose any other settings changes you’d made) each time you reopened the camera app."

    http://www.slashgear.com/htc-titan-review-12187565/

  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 6,277 ✭✭✭evolutionqy7


    Got a bit of a fright yesterday....my car started reading my texts to me and giving me the option to reply:pac:

    I presume this is something to do with mango or LG update ?

    Its Microsoft TellMe Speech Client. It reads out your texts, you can also send texts and open apps or search bing by just pressing and holding the home button or call button in car kits.

    Very handy feature in the car. Couldnt live without it now :)

    No more annoyed people for not texting back while driving :D

    You can also change a few options in settings and speech option
